Construct a frequency polygon for the following data :
| Class-intervals | 10 - 14 | 15 - 19 | 20 - 24 | 25 - 29 | 30 - 34 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Frequency | 5 | 8 | 12 | 9 | 4 |

The given class interval are inclusive. For constructing polygon we will first convert them into the exclusive form.
| Class - intervals | Frequency | Class marks |
|---|---|---|
| 4.5 - 9.5 | 0 | |
| 9.5 - 14.5 | 5 | |
| 14.5 - 19.5 | 8 | |
| 19.5 - 24.5 | 12 | |
| 24.5 - 29.5 | 9 | |
| 29.5 - 34.5 | 4 | |
| 34.5 - 39.5 | 0 |
Steps:
Find the class-mark (mid-value) of each given class-interval.
Class-mark = mid-value =
On a graph paper, mark class-marks along x-axis and frequencies along y-axis.
On this graph paper, mark points taking values of class-marks along x-axis and the values of their corresponding frequencies along y-axis.
Draw line segments joining the consecutive points marked in step (3) above.
